Among the vital components of the vehicle could be the alternator, as it transforms the engine's mechanical power into electricity. In this article we will demonstrate how exactly to recognize signs of a bad alternator, so you understand when and the way to act immediately to prohibit the vehicle from breaking down, or having other functions inside quit.

The alternator is really an easy component in a vehicle, being built from a few simple components, but its role is significant. There are wires inside the alternator which run via a magnetic field, making electric current. This current is essential for the good operation of the car's accessories, for example headlights or dashboard lights. Furthermore, the alternator ensures the car's battery is always supplied with energy, so the driver can start the car without trouble. There are some principal signs of a bad alternator, and we are going to see what they truly are.

Should you be fortunate, your car will likely be fitted with a specific light suggesting alternator issues. The light to the dashboard can be formed such as a battery, or present the letters "GEN" or "ALT"; this light is connected to the car's computer systems, which, among others, will measure whether the alternator's voltage output is in ordinary standards. In the event the output is lower or higher-than it is intended to be, the light should come on. Nevertheless this light may only flicker or appear only when specific add-ons are activated, so make certain to pay attention, because difficulties with the alternator could be at hand.

Another sign of alternator issues may be if the car's headlights aren't strong as they should be. This is an obvious result of an alternator issue, since it's responsible with supplying the car's electric conditions. Brighter headlights than usual could signify the exact same issue, , therefore could the stopping of the tachometers or speedometers. As a driver, you should not only require the vehicle to inform you or indicate when something is wrong; you must use your senses and experience and attempt to "listen" to what the car is "saying". For instance, use your eyes to detect whether something is amiss under the hood; you might find the alternator belt is loose or broken.

It's also possible to hear when the vehicle has difficulty, because many drivers hear growling sounds right before tracing alternator issues; your nose should also be useful in this matter, since you may smell burning or smoke, which could seem with something malfunctions. Among the more confusing signals of alternator troubles is a dead battery, but you must delve in certain investigations, because it just might become a terrible battery that needs replacing.

It could also occur the alternator works just fine, but the auto's battery is dead no other electrical accessories appear to work. This probably means that some crucial connections are loose or broken entirely.
